Marshall basketball coach Tom Herrion decided to take things into his own hands on Saturday in a close game against the University of Central Florida, flopping to the ground and writhing in pain after a late game bump from UCF’s Isaiah Sykes along the sideline.
Herrion’s “flop” earned the Thundering Herd a flagrant foul call, leading to a free throw by Damier Pitts, and an eventual 65-64 victory.
In my opinion, Herrion’s behavior was ridiculous and unsportsmanlike. Sykes’ little bump along the sideline certainly didn’t warrant the histrionics which we saw from Herrion afterwards.
The fact he was rewarded for his behavior by the referees– eventually leading to the Marshall win– is even more deplorable.
